介绍了郑州市供水调度SCADA系统的结构、功能,以及SCADA系统与水力模型和GIS的集成,并针对调度信息化建设进行了探讨。SCADA系统与水力模型和GIS相结合,能够提高现场实时监测数据的可视化能力,进一步提升调度工作和管网运行管理的效率。 相似文献

介绍了天津市二次供水综合管理系统的实施背景、构成以及运行情况。该系统以SCADA系统为主、地理信息标注系统和供水信息管理系统为辅,具有对二次供水泵站进行生产调度、统计分析、管理维护、数据采集、视频监控、故障报警等多种功能。二次供水综合管理系统的应用,实现了二次供水泵站的高效管理,保证了二次供水安全、稳定、可靠运行,取得了良好的经济效益和社会效益。 相似文献

SCADA是英文Supervisory Control and Data Acquistion的缩写,意即“监视控制和数据采集系统”,该系统被广泛应用于供水、供电、燃气、油田等行业,主要完成数据的采集控制和远程传输。目前国内SCADA系统较普遍采用230MHZ频段的数传电台作为传输信道。 相似文献

SCADA是监测控制和数据采集系统,目前被广泛应用于供水、供电、燃气、油田等行业,主要功能是完成数据的采集和远程传输,目的是为调度系统提供丰富而可利用的数据资源,更好地实现调度。SCADA系统功能的实现是以数据为中心,以获取完整、可靠、准确数据为目的,同时以良好通信质量为基础。 相似文献

The American infrastructure report card in 2013 rated the US water system infrastructure with grade of ‘D’. The Canadian infrastructure report card in 2012 stated that around 15.4% of Canada’s water infrastructure has a condition of fair to very poor. Thus, there is a critical need to develop efficient inspection, maintenance and rehabilitation plans for water distribution networks. However, such plans require an assessment tool to evaluate the performance and condition of water distribution networks. Therefore, the main purpose of this paper is to develop an integrated performance assessment model for water distribution networks. Two modules were developed to assess the performance of water pipelines and accessories, respectively. A third module was developed to assess the performance of water segments that includes pipelines and accessories. Moreover, a fourth module was built to assess the performance of each sub-network and the entire network based on the segments’ connection type using a reliability-based approach. To assess the performance of the water distribution network, the critical factors affecting its pipelines and accessories were identified and studied. The fuzzy analytic network process technique was used to obtain the importance weights of the identified factors. 相似文献

In order to achieve high quality that not only gives acceptable return value to society but also satisfies the needs of all the stakeholders of infrastructure projects, comprehensive understanding of issues pertaining to the quality of the project is needed. The aim of this study is to provide an overview the most common procurement methods used in constructing infrastructure transport projects and analyze how these methods contribute to the desired quality of the final product in relation to client competence. An on-line survey of construction actors was carried out to ascertain quality level of Swedish infrastructure transport projects and determinant factors of quality problems. An equal number of respondents indicated that the quality of infrastructure projects has either increased or remained same level over the past twenty years. Respondents also pointed out lack of client competence that is vital in realizing the desired quality level through proper procurement, monitoring and evaluation procedures. Public clients heavily rely on traditional design-build procurement that requires considerable client involvement of a project. Thus, the association of quality problems and lack of client competence may not be a mere coincidence but an overlooked outcome of current situation. 相似文献

The extension of newly built towns, particularly in the residential sector, requires supplying the new areas with an underground infrastructure network. The urban profile and the technical solutions applied, as well as the assumed conceptions of the infrastructure installation, will determine the future operating costs of the infrastructure network, its utilization value, and finally, the investment expenditures. An analysis of the existing residential developments indicates that service tunnels are a solution that offers the greatest advantages in serviceability, even when the construction costs are higher in comparison with more conventional solutions. This paper discusses some aspects of service tunnel design that integrates the underground infrastructure network for a new building development. The connections of the tunnels with other elements of the development's technical infrastructure are described, and the relationships between the service tunnel, the communication system, and the building development itself are explored. The basic problems arising from laying the service gallery network in the basements of buildings are considered, and potential solutions related to building functions and construction methods are analyzed. 相似文献
